Washington: A man got affected to COVID-19, days before he was scheduled to walk down the aisle to marry his fiancee. But, he refused to let the virus come in the way of his plans and got married from his hospital bed in the Intensive Care Unit.
Carlos Muniz of Texas was fighting for his life in the Intensive Care Unit of San Antonio’s Methodist Hospital, but managed to marry his fiancee, Grace, according to People Magazine.
